## Deployment

Quick heads-up for the sync: the Quillfinch autocomplete index is still rebuilding slower than we'd like after each deploy — roughly 20 minutes on staging, worse on prod. We've bumped the shard count and moved the warmup job earlier in the rollout, which shaved a bit off. If you're deploying this week, give the index time to settle before flipping traffic. The current tuning lives in the values below, so start there before changing anything.

config for fafog-bahof:
ULAWYN_HOST=ulawyn.tolvaqsys.internal
ULAWYN_PORT=5000

## Catalogue Import Contacts

The Shelfmark catalogue import ingests records nightly from the Quillbrook consortium feed. It runs with read-only credentials scoped to the staging schema. Access reviews and credential rotations are owned by the Data Ingress team. For questions about permissions, data handling, or audit logs, reach the team at the address below.

escalation mailbox, kagef-kawef: frador_zorix@tolvaqlabs.internal

Subject: Interview room tonight

Hi night crew,

Quick heads-up from the desk: Marisol from Talent has three late interviews for the Quellbrook project, so Room 2B is locked down as a secure interview space until midnight. Please don't let cleaners in while the red light's on, and keep the corridor chatter down. If a candidate arrives early, buzz them through with this code.

staff pass of fajof-fawif = bdg-ES-2